Chemical composition of cassava-based feed ingredients from South-East Asia

Cassava, also known as manioc, tapioca, or yucca, is a starchy tuber crop grown in tropical and subtropical regions. Peeled cassava is obtained after the tubers have been water-cleaned and mechanically peeled. Cassava chips are chopped cassava roots that have been sun-dried or artificially dried and can be produced in a variety of shapes and sizes. Cassava chips may be sold directly, ground into cassava meal, or pelleted.
